Riton Optics Contessa, 30mm Quick Detach Mount, Picatinny, Hardened Steel, 0 MOA, Black XRC30QD23

Manufacturer: Riton Optics
SKU: 910455
Manufacturer part number: XRC30QD23
UPC: 850041390338
Availability: 3 in stock
Old price: $479.99
See Price in Cart
i h
Riton Optics Contessa, 30mm Quick Detach Mount, Picatinny, Hardened Steel, 0 MOA, Black XRC30QD23

Products specifications
SubCategoryOptic Accessories
CategoryOptics
ManufacturerRiton Optics
Only registered users can write reviews